Founded in Berne in 2008 by violinist Meret Lüthi, “Les Passions de l’Âme” has established itself as one of Switzerland’s most renowned baroque orchestras. Bringing together musicians who are specialists in historically informed practice, and who are also involved in internationally renowned ensembles and higher education, the ensemble stands out for its inventive and audacious programming. Inspired by René Descartes’ essay “Les Passions de l’Âme”, the artists seek to awaken the emotion at the heart of each performance.
The Bewitched program takes the listener into a world of spells and passions, to the heart of Armide’s imaginary forest and Rinaldo’s inner turmoil. Between magic and torment, the pages of Handel and Geminiani sculpt a vibrant musical journey, where love and duty, wonder and intensity intertwine.
